let me rephrase it. Will need a abs driveshaft when running a solid one piece driveshaft. However stock drive will workTulsa_S-13 wrote:Not necessarily true. Although the J30 differential is slightly longer, I do know of people that have used them in conjunction with their stock driveshaft. There apparently is enough play to get it all to fit, although this might cause extra wear on the rear transmission seal. Luckily, it's easy to replace.
